Discount Card vs Manufacturer Coupons

Last updated June 26, 2026 · Reviewed by the LowerScript editorial team · Español

Manufacturer copay cards and prescription discount cards both reduce what you pay, but they work differently. Manufacturer copay cards apply to specific brand drugs and usually require commercial insurance (not Medicare or Medicaid). Discount cards apply to the cash price of many drugs, with or without insurance. Compare both for your brand medication and use whichever is lower.

How they differ

Copay cards from drug makers can be very generous for a specific brand drug, but only if you qualify (often commercial insurance, not government plans). Discount cards are broader and work without insurance.

How to choose

For a brand drug, check the manufacturer's copay card eligibility, then compare it against the discount-card cash price. You generally can't stack them.

Frequently asked questions

Can I use a manufacturer coupon with Medicare?

Usually no — manufacturer copay cards typically exclude government programs.

Can I stack a coupon and a discount card?

No. Only one applies per fill; choose the cheaper one.

Which saves more on brand drugs?

Often the manufacturer card if you qualify; otherwise the discount card. Compare both.
